Tea texas assessment practice. TELPAS for kindergarten and grade 1 includes holistically rated observational assessments of listening, speaking, reading, and writing. For grades 2–12, TELPAS consists of online assessments for listening and speaking and for reading and writing. TELPAS is administered once a year, in the spring, and retest opportunities are not offered.

K–5 RLA Literacy …General Information. Beginning with the 2022-2023 school year, science assessments include short constructed responses at every assessed grade level. Students are asked to provide a short response to a question. Responses are scored using a prompt-specific, two-point rubric. House Bill 3906, 86th Texas Legislature, 2019, required the Texas Education Agency (TEA) to develop and pilot an innovative, through-year assessment model as a possible replacement of the State of Texas Assessment of Academic Readiness (STAAR ®) summative tests.A through-year assessment model refers to a progress monitoring system that ...

Multiple-choice revising and editing items will be included as field test items on grades 3–8 STAAR reading tests in Spring 2020 and 2021. These items will be embedded in the assessments and will have no accountability measure. The new writing items will not become operational until the 2022–2023 school year. The Texas English Language Proficiency Assessment System (TELPAS) is an English language proficiency assessment aligned to the Texas English Language Proficiency Standards (ELPS). This assessment is designed to assess the progress that emergent bilingual (EB) students make in learning the English language. TELPAS fulfills ESSA requirements for ...

The Texas STAAR Test (or State of Texas Assessment of Academic Readiness Test) is the state assessment for Texas. It began in the 2012 school year and continues today. Every question is tied to TEKS (or the Texas Essential Knowledge and Skills), Texas’s curriculum. Students begin taking STAAR Test in Texas starting in third grade. Program Overview.
